The Licensed Practical Nurse – LPN participates in the coordination of medical, behavioral health/addiction treatment services and other supports in accordance with the person-centered treatment plan and works collaboratively with the Behavioral Health Community Partner (BHCP) team at their respective agency to manage or co-manage complex behavioral health cases. As a member of the multidisciplinary team, the LPN support to team members and provider network regarding co-occurring medical issues related to behavioral health/substance abuse treatment and management.
